Lead Electrician – Brundage Electrical – Shift 3

Base pay range: $36.00/hr – $41.00/hr

Role Overview

The Lead Electrician oversees electrical work across multiple production facilities, leads a team of electricians and apprentices, and ensures all installations, repairs, and maintenance meet proper techniques, safety guidelines, and industry standards. The role supports daily production needs, coordinates construction-related electrical tasks, and ensures reliable facility operations.

Responsibilities
  • Assign and oversee daily tasks to ensure quality workmanship, productivity, and adherence to proper techniques.
  • Conduct conduit installations, including the use of Robroy, Ridgid, and EMT as required.
  • Coordinate workforce schedules to support both production demands and construction project timelines.
  • Identify and correct potential hazards in both operational and construction environments.
  • Follow safety procedures and policies throughout the facility.
  • Lead and mentor a team of electricians and maintenance technicians.
  • Schedule, assign, and inspect electrical work to ensure compliance with codes and company standards.
  • Train team members on electrical safety, troubleshooting, and preventative maintenance procedures.
  • Collaborate with supervisors and production leads to minimize downtime and coordinate repairs.
  • Install, maintain, and troubleshoot electrical systems, controls, and equipment (motors, conveyors, lighting, sensors, VFDs, etc.).
  • Perform regular inspections of electrical systems and update preventive maintenance schedules.
  • Troubleshoot and repair electrical components of production and agricultural systems including irrigation, refrigeration, and automated packaging lines.
  • Maintain proper documentation of maintenance activities, equipment history, and electrical drawings.
  • Enforce electrical safety standards in compliance with OSHA, NEC, and company policies.
  • Maintain lockout/tagout procedures and ensure all team members adhere to safety protocols.
  • Assist with audits, inspections, and regulatory compliance documentation.
  • Support electrical design and upgrades for new installations and process improvements.
  • Work with engineering and production teams to improve system reliability and energy efficiency.
  • Recommend and implement technology or control system upgrades for productivity enhancement.
  • Respond promptly and professionally to production, maintenance, and leadership needs.
  • Promote a productive and proactive work environment that encourages continuous improvement.
  • Adhere strictly to all company safety protocols, rules, and expectations.
  • Stay up to date on relevant state laws and regulations related to NEC, OSHA, NFPA, and other applicable standards.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
Required Skills & Abilities
  • Strong understanding of electrical systems up to 480V 3‑phase.
  • Strong troubleshooting and problem‑solving skills.
  • Proficiency with motor controls, sensors, and automation systems.
  • Ability to read blueprints, wiring diagrams, and schematics.
  • Strong communication, leadership, and organizational abilities.
  • Demonstrated ability to use proper electrical techniques and follow safety guidelines.
  • Ability to answer questions promptly and address issues in real time.
Minimum Qualifications
  • High School/GED with 5–7 years of industrial or agricultural experience in a related field or a combination of education and experience.
  • Minimum of 2 years in a leadership role.
  • Verifiable history of safe vehicle operation and meeting company driving eligibility standards, including a clean driving record verified through a background check.
Preferred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s Degree and/or vocational training in an electrical field.
  • Eight to ten years of experience in a related field.
  • State Journeyman or Master Electrician license preferred.
Physical Demands
  • Environmental exposure to cold/wet conditions (40°F or below); work in all facilities (indoor and outdoor).
  • Material exposure – moving mechanical parts.
  • Occasional exposure to fumes, airborne particles, toxic or caustic chemicals.
  • Ability to lift, push, pull, and/or carry up to 55 lbs.
  • Ability to ascend and descend ladders, scaffolding, and use 3‑point contact regularly.
